Output 1c95f218129de4e68ec044df44ae1571f32add7d2cbf4b8d418f1d447132e423:0

value
23578
script pubkey
OP_0 OP_PUSHBYTES_20 e6a1ae7bf9a1c6ac760d1af4e83012af31e680b4
address
bc1qu6s6u7le58r2casdrt6wsvqj4uc7dq95wn78fv
transaction
1c95f218129de4e68ec044df44ae1571f32add7d2cbf4b8d418f1d447132e423
confirmations
81233
spent
true